The Systemic Flaws of Today’s Rehabs
Shoshana Walter’s reporting in In Rehab meticulously details the troubling realities within many addiction treatment centers. From kickbacks incentivizing longer stays to a reliance on outdated 12-step models that don’t resonate with everyone, the current system often prioritizes revenue over genuine recovery. The lack of standardized regulation and oversight exacerbates these issues, leaving vulnerable individuals susceptible to ineffective – and sometimes harmful – practices. This isn’t to say all rehabs are problematic, but the prevalence of these issues is deeply concerning.
The One-Size-Fits-All Fallacy
Addiction isn’t a monolithic disease. Genetic predispositions, co-occurring mental health conditions, trauma histories, and individual brain chemistry all play a crucial role. Yet, many treatment programs operate on a standardized model, offering the same interventions to everyone regardless of their unique needs. This approach is akin to prescribing the same medication to patients with vastly different illnesses. The result? Disappointingly high relapse rates and a cycle of repeated treatment failures.
Profit Motives and the Length of Stay
The financial incentives within the industry can also hinder recovery. Many facilities are for-profit, and their revenue is directly tied to the length of a patient’s stay. This can lead to unnecessary extensions of treatment, even when individuals are ready to transition back to their lives. Walter’s work highlights how this creates a perverse incentive to keep people in treatment longer, rather than focusing on equipping them with the tools for sustained sobriety.

Wearable Sensors and Biomarker Monitoring
Imagine a future where wearable sensors continuously monitor physiological data – heart rate variability, sleep patterns, cortisol levels – to detect early warning signs of relapse. This data, combined with biomarker analysis (measuring substances in the body), could provide clinicians with real-time insights into a patient’s state, allowing for proactive interventions. Companies like PreviVo are already pioneering this approach, utilizing a combination of wearable technology and biomarker analysis to personalize treatment plans.
Teletherapy and Virtual Support Groups
The COVID-19 pandemic accelerated the adoption of teletherapy, demonstrating its effectiveness in delivering accessible and convenient care. Virtual support groups, facilitated by trained professionals, offer a sense of community and accountability, crucial components of long-term recovery. This increased accessibility is particularly beneficial for individuals in rural areas or those with limited mobility.
AI-Powered Personalized Treatment Plans
Artificial intelligence (AI) is poised to play a significant role in tailoring treatment plans to individual needs. AI algorithms can analyze vast datasets – including genetic information, medical history, and behavioral patterns – to predict treatment outcomes and identify the most effective interventions. This level of personalization could dramatically improve the success rates of recovery programs.
Personalized Medicine: Targeting the Root Causes
Beyond technology, a deeper understanding of the neurobiology of addiction is driving a shift towards personalized medicine. This approach recognizes that addiction alters brain function and seeks to address these changes through targeted therapies.
Pharmacogenomics and Medication-Assisted Treatment (MAT)
Pharmacogenomics, the study of how genes affect a person’s response to drugs, can help clinicians determine the optimal medication and dosage for each individual undergoing Medication-Assisted Treatment (MAT). MAT, which combines medication with counseling and behavioral therapies, has proven highly effective in treating opioid and alcohol use disorders. Personalizing MAT based on genetic factors can maximize its benefits and minimize side effects.
Neurofeedback and Brain Stimulation
Emerging therapies like neurofeedback and transcranial magnetic stimulation (TMS) offer promising avenues for restoring healthy brain function. Neurofeedback trains individuals to regulate their brain activity, while TMS uses magnetic pulses to stimulate specific brain regions. These techniques are being explored as potential treatments for cravings, impulsivity, and other symptoms of addiction.
